Consulting jobs refer to positions within the consulting industry where professionals offer expert advice and strategic solutions to organizations across various sectors. The key feature of these roles includes working with clients to identify challenges, analyze business processes, and develop plans to improve efficiency, increase revenue, or manage change. Consultants often possess specialized knowledge in areas such as management, IT, finance, or human resources. These jobs require strong analytical skills, excellent communication abilities, and the flexibility to adapt to different industries and company cultures. Typically, consulting roles entail project-based work, travel, and direct interaction with senior stakeholders, offering a dynamic and potentially fast-paced career path.

Customer service jobs involve roles where professionals engage with customers to provide assistance, resolve issues, and ensure a satisfying experience with the company's products or services. These jobs require excellent communication, empathy, and problem-solving skills. They often include handling inquiries, offering support, managing complaints, and providing information. Customer service can be conducted through various channels such as in-person, over the phone, via email, or through live chat. The role is crucial for maintaining customer satisfaction and loyalty, and can significantly impact a company's reputation and success.

you. A World of Difference. Made Possible. The Senior Operations Manager role is responsible for the safety, employee engagement, productivity, quality, and customer service associated with multiple manufacturing and support functions within a multi-shift manufacturing facility.
He/she is responsible for overall planning, assigning, and directing the work of a production management team responsible for printing, extrusion, blanking, paper cup and carton forming, and plastic lid forming. He/she is responsible for ensuring his/her teams remains focused on key performance indicators (Safety, Quality, and Productivity), optimizing production equipment to produce a product that meets or exceeds
customer expectations. He/she is responsible for understanding and aligning business operations and manufacturing operations as he/she executes his/her role in alignment with GPI business, cultural, financial, and operational objectives.

Government jobs refer to positions of employment within various governmental agencies and departments. They are known for offering stability, competitive benefits, and pensions. Government employees often work in public service, contributing to the administration of public policies and services. These jobs can range from administrative roles to law enforcement, healthcare, and education. Characteristics of government jobs include job security, a structured career progression, and a commitment to serving the community. They often require adherence to specific regulations and may include eligibility for security clearances depending on the role.
Hospitality and travel jobs encompass a variety of roles within the service industry that cater to clients' needs for accommodation, food, tourism, and leisure activities. These positions can range from hotel management, travel consulting, tour guiding, to event planning, and more. Characterized by their focus on customer satisfaction and experiences, these roles often require strong communication skills, a service-minded attitude,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ment. Employees in this sector typically interact with a diverse clientele, necessitating cultural sensitivity and adaptability. The hospitality and travel industry rewards those who are passionate about creating memorable experiences and who thrive in dynamic, customer-centric settings.
Installation/Repair Jobs involve the setup, maintenance, and fixing of systems and equipment in various industries. These roles require technical skills, problem-solving abilities, and often physical dexterity. Workers in these positions ensure machinery, electronic devices, and infrastructure operate efficiently and safely. They might work in settings like homes, factories, or public facilities, responding to service calls or performing routine checks. The feature that distinguishes these jobs is their hands-on nature and the necessity for keen attention to detail, as well as staying updated with current technologies and safety standards.
